A 2 Form Entry Primary School located in Luton, are seeking an experienced KS2 Primary Teacher to join them as soon possible on a part time basis (2 days per week)
Location : Luton
Contract : Part Time
This welcoming primary school are looking for an experienced Part Time Year 4 Teacher who is available to start immediately.
The ideal candidate will ideally have experience teaching Year 4 or KS2
Working as a job share with the current teacher who is working 3 days per week.
This role will be teaching Mondays and Tuesday every week.
Long term planning is already in place but teachers will be expected to contribute towards assessments and the day to day planning.
The Senior Leadership team of this primary school offer excellent CPD and support should you need it.
This role is to start ASAP and will last until the end of the academic year.
This part time teacher role and would suit an experienced KS2 teacher who is wanting additional working days or a primary teacher who is seeking a part time role, with long term commitments.
